Ukraine is an important player in the international organic market, one of the top-5 suppliers of organic products to the EU. Many companies continue their work and are ready to export, despite the war.
Ukrainian organic producers export more than 60 types of goods: cereals (corn, wheat, and barley), oilseeds, soybeans, sunflower oil, fruits and berries, vegetables, mushrooms, nuts, greens and ketchup, juices, flour, honey, and other. Before the war, the number of organic operators steadily increased every year. The Netherlands, the US, Germany, Lithuania, Austria, the United Kingdom, Poland, Canada, Italy, and Switzerland are major destinations of the Ukrainian organic products.
